Your Go-To Guide for Finding the Best Tennis Elbow Massager
Tennis elbow, also known as lateral epicondylitis, can be a real pain. It makes simple tasks like shaking hands or holding a cup feel like a challenge. But don’t worry! A good massager can bring you much-needed relief. This guide will help you pick the right one.
Key Features to Look For
1. Targeted Pressure and Intensity Control
The best massagers let you adjust how hard they press and how strong the massage is. This is important because everyone’s pain is different. You want to be able to find the perfect spot and pressure for your elbow.
2. Ergonomic Design
Look for a massager that feels comfortable in your hand. It should be easy to hold and maneuver around your arm. A good design means you can use it for longer periods without your hand getting tired.
3. Multiple Massage Modes
Some massagers offer different kinds of massage. These can include kneading, rolling, or pulsing. Having options means you can switch things up and find what works best for your pain on any given day.
4. Heat Functionality
Warmth can really help relax sore muscles. Many good tennis elbow massagers have a heat setting. This gentle warmth can improve blood flow to the area, which helps with healing and pain relief.
5. Portability and Power Source
Think about where you’ll use the massager. If you travel or want to use it at work, a battery-powered or USB-rechargeable model is ideal. Some larger models plug into the wall, which is fine if you plan to use them at home.

Frequently Asked Questions about Tennis Elbow Massagers
Q: What is tennis elbow?
A: Tennis elbow is pain on the outside of your elbow. It happens when the tendons that connect your forearm muscles to the bony point of your elbow get overworked.
Q: How does a massager help with tennis elbow?
A: A massager uses pressure and sometimes heat to relax the muscles and tendons in your forearm. This can reduce pain and improve blood flow, helping you heal.
